Friends with Kings

Multi-platinum Irish folk band The High Kings will hit Australia shortly for a healthy run of shows across September and October. The band is the combined talents of Finbarr Clancy, Brian Dunphy, Martin Furey and Darren Holden, four men from accomplished musical pedigrees. Since their formation in 2008 (the band is the brainchild of Celtic Woman manager Dave Kavanagh), The High Kings have sold out hundreds of shows across Ireland and the US, made numerous TV appearances and recorded three studio albums, one live album and one DVD. Friends for Life is their latest release. Playing “Folk ’n Roll”, the band plays 13 instruments in their live performances. Eastbank Centre, Shepparton – October 1 & WCPA, Ballarat – October 2.
